"Jack Pistachio" <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> writes: > Just comment out the corresponding line for GLcore and dri. > ie: > > # Load "GLcore" > # Load "dri" > > Then change the driver line in Section "Device" to: > Driver "nvidia" > > Also, make sure you have the NVIDIA-GLX package installed > to. That should work for you.
If you do this make sure you tell/told debconf that you want to handle the XF86Config manually, otherwise whatever you do will likely get overwritten if a new version of xserver-xfree86 gets installed. Just do: % dpkg-reconfigure -plow xserver-xfree86 and answer "No" in response to the question about managing XFree86 server configuration with debconf.
